Beverly officials say Bridge Street project largely complete; Hall‑Whitaker temporary bridge work begins
Summary
Most construction on the Bridge Street Transportation Improvement Program project is finished, but downtown intersection work remains paused until National Grid's 115‑kilovolt line is removed, Beverly Mayor Cahill told the City Council on Oct. 20.
